The Youth Care Leader provides leadership, continuity, and expertise to the team and participants during the day-to-day operations of the group living services environment. The Youth Care Leader provides expertise in the development and implementation of activity plans, promotes online decision making, and provides positive role modeling in a therapeutic, stable, and safe environment. The Youth Care Leader provides care and support to vulnerable persons with complex needs, behavioral issues, developmental disabilities, mental health disorders, and/or other related issues. The Youth Care Leader is involved in the implementation of the participants’ treatment plan and in meeting the participants emotional and physical needs.

**Duties and Responsibilities**

**Services**
- Provide care and support to vulnerable persons with complex needs, behavioral issues, developmental disabilities, mental health disorders, and/or other related issues.
- Establish and maintain a therapeutic milieu.
- Lead the development and implementation of activity plans.
- Engage and fully participate with the participants.
- Provide observations to clinical professionals and unit managers regarding treatment plans, goal setting, life skills, and/or social development groups.
- Participate in team meetings and discussions.
- Lead daily group meetings and facilitate educational groups.
- Support the participant’s needs including: safety, treatment, medication administration, healthcare, nutrition, chores, and hygiene.
- Teach participants life skills such as self care, cooking, cleaning, budgeting, and positive interactions.
- Resolve conflicts and respond to crisis situations using behavioural management and support methods including conflict resolution, crisis management, and life space interviewing.
- Complete reports and documentation clearly, accurately, in a timely manner, and within agency standards.
- Perform other related duties as assigned.
